Our analysis found Andrews University to be the most popular school for theological and ministerial studies students who want to pursue a master’s degree in the Great Lakes Region . Located in the town of Berrien Springs, Andrews is a private not-for-profit college with a small student population.
About 11% of the students majoring in theology at the school are women while 89% are male.

Out of the 60 schools in the Great Lakes Region that were part of this year’s ranking, Franciscan University of Steubenville landed the # 3 spot on the list. Franciscan U is a small private not-for-profit school located in the small city of Steubenville.
Women make up 43% of the theology majors at the school.

A rank of #4 on this year’s list means University of Chicago is a great place for theological and ministerial studies students working on their master’s degree. UChicago is a fairly large private not-for-profit school located in the large city of Chicago.
About 42% of the students majoring in theology at the school are women while 58% are male.

With a ranking of #9, Calvin Theological Seminary did quite well on this year’s most popular schools for theological and ministerial studies students working on their master’s degree. Calvin Seminary is a small private not-for-profit school located in the medium-sized city of Grand Rapids.
Of the 50 students majoring in theology at Calvin Seminary, 74% are male and 26% are female.
